According to our (Global Info Research) latest study, the global Foam Compressor market size was valued at US$ 842 million in 2024 and is forecast to a readjusted size of USD 1027 million by 2031 with a CAGR of 3.2% during review period.
A foam compressor is a mechanical device specially designed for compressing and processing foam materials. It is usually used in the production, consumption and recycling of foam plastics. Through these functions, the foam compressor can effectively help enterprises and factories optimize the processing process of foam materials and support sustainable development goals.
A foam compressor is a mechanical device used to compress foam materials. It can compress foam materials to reduce their volume for easy storage, transportation and recycling. Foam compressors usually use the principle of spiral rotation to generate pressure. The foam material is fed into the compression chamber through the feed port. After multi-stage compression in the compression chamber, the compressed foam material is pushed out of the discharge port. There are many types of foam compressors, including cold pressing, hot pressing, hot melting and hydraulic pushing. Among them, the cold pressing foam compressor is the most common one. It can compress foam materials at room temperature. The operation is simple and convenient, and no heating is required. It can effectively reduce energy consumption and production costs. Foam compressors are used in many fields, such as packaging, transportation, construction, and home appliances. By using a foam compressor, the volume of the foam material can be reduced, making it more compact and convenient for storage and transportation. At the same time, it can also reduce environmental pollution and realize the recycling of resources. In addition, foam compressors can also be used to manufacture various foam material products, such as foam boxes, foam boards, etc. The polymer foam market is a huge market. As a polymer foam processing equipment, the market size of foam compressors has also grown with the growth of the polymer foam market. Foam compressors are mainly used to compress waste foam materials (such as EPS, PE) to reduce the volume for recycling and are widely used in waste management, manufacturing and packaging industries.
The polymer foam market is expected to grow at a CAGR of 7.73% during the forecast period. This indicates that the foam compressor market also has good growth prospects.
